概述

Description

The EP1C6F256I7N is a member of the Cyclone series of Field Programmable Gate Arrays (FPGAs) manufactured by Altera, which is now part of Intel. This specific model is part of the Cyclone family, designed to offer low-cost, high-performance solutions for a variety of applications. The "EP1C6" indicates it is part of the Cyclone I series, with "6" representing the logic density of approximately 6,000 logic elements. The "F256" refers to the 256-pin FineLine BGA (Ball Grid Array) package it comes in, which allows for compact and efficient mounting on circuit boards. The "I7" denotes the industrial-grade temperature range and speed grade, indicating it is suitable for use in environments with temperatures ranging from -40°C to 100°C and falls within a specific performance range. Cyclone FPGAs are widely used in applications requiring reconfigurable hardware, such as digital signal processing, embedded processing, and communications. They offer a balance of cost, power efficiency, and performance, making them suitable for both prototyping and deployment in production systems.
